Tesla has obtained approval from the Public Utility Fee of Texas (PUCT) to launch two digital energy vegetation for Powerwall homeowners in Texas.
Digital energy vegetation (VPP) have gotten certainly one of Tesla’s most underappreciated merchandise.
Tesla is utilizing its current and rising fleet of Powerwalls to combination their energy capability and supply electrical grid companies to utilities whereas compensating householders for utilizing their dwelling battery packs.
The corporate’s California digital energy plant has already proved profitable in its first 12 months.
Earlier this 12 months, Tesla indicated that it deliberate to supply new VPPs in Texas and Puerto Rico.
At present, the Public Utility Fee of Texas introduced that it has accepted two new VPPs:
Two “digital energy vegetation” (VPPs) are actually certified and in a position to present dispatchable energy to the Texas electrical grid, which is operated by the Electrical Reliability Council of Texas (ERCOT). This marks a primary for the state’s electrical energy market and is a part of the Mixture Distributed Power Useful resource (ADER) pilot venture the Public Utility Fee of Texas (PUCT) directed ERCOT to start growing in June 2022. The pilot venture exams how consumer-owned, small power units, comparable to battery power storage programs, backup mills, and controllable Electrical Car (EV) chargers, could be nearly aggregated and take part as a useful resource within the wholesale electrical energy market, strengthening grid reliability.
Texas needs to take higher benefit of the small power storage that Texans are deploying – primarily Tesla Powerwalls.
PUCT says that there’s already 2.3 GW of capability from small power storage units in Texas and 300 MW was added to this point in 2023 alone.
For these first two initiatives, they’re working with Tesla Electrical prospects in Dallas and Houston:
The 2 ADERs introduced as we speak contain Tesla Electrical prospects who’ve Powerwall storage programs of their houses and have agreed to promote their surplus energy within the ERCOT market. One ADER aggregates Houston-area CenterPoint Power prospects and the opposite ADER aggregates Dallas-area prospects served by Oncor Electrical Supply Firm. These two VPPs are the primary to take part within the ERCOT wholesale market as ADERs.
Tesla senior vice chairman of Powertrain and Power Engineering Drew Baglino commented:
At present’s launch of the primary part of the Tesla Digital Energy Plant is a milestone for Texas residents, Texas distribution utilities and the ERCOT grid. Our collective work has allowed Tesla to construct a decentralized power ecosystem that seamlessly integrates saved photo voltaic power from Powerwalls onto the ERCOT grid.
For now, the VPPs are restricted to 80 MW as a part of the primary part.
